Monthly Cost of Living

Monthly costs for one person with rent: $753 in Kukes versus $1,265 in Phuket.

Estimated couple costs with rent: $1,133 in Kukes versus $2,089 in Phuket.

Monthly costs for a family of three with rent: $1,513 in Kukes versus $2,913 in Phuket.

Living in Kukes costs roughly 40% less than in Phuket, driven mainly by Groceries & Markets.

Both cities sit below the global median: Kukes 45% lower, Phuket 8% lower.
